Cantilevered retaining walls are made from an internal stem of steel reinforced cast in place concrete or mortared masonry often in the shape of an inverted t.

These walls cantilever loads like a beam to a large structural footing converting horizontal pressures from behind the wall to vertical pressures on the ground below.

Reinforced concrete cantilever retaining wall analysis and design aci 318 14 reinforced concrete cantilever retaining walls consist of a relatively thin stem and a base slab.
